Copilot instructions used /images/ as the canonical image path format, which breaks local serving. Inline body images need {{site.baseurl}}/images/ to work in both local and deployed environments. Also, the post-edit-checks skill was scoped to edits only, missing new post creation via issues or agent tasks.

Changes

.github/copilot-instructions.md

  • Corrected image path convention to distinguish: inline body images use {{site.baseurl}}/images/foo.png; YAML front matter image: field uses /images/foo.png (processed by Java, not the template engine)

.github/instructions/post.instructions.md

  • Expanded "Images and Assets" section with explicit examples for both patterns
  • Sharpened review checklist item to call out the distinction clearly
  • Added checklist item to run post-edit-checks skill before finalising

.github/skills/post-edit-checks/SKILL.md

  • Updated scope from "edited content" to "new or edited blog post content"
  • Added explicit directive: always run after creating or editing a post, including when created from a GitHub issue or agent task

Image reference patterns

<!-- Post body inline image — must use {{site.baseurl}} -->
![Alt text]({{site.baseurl}}/images/foo.png)
# YAML front matter — uses /images/ directly
image: /images/foo.png
